Abstract

The present invention relates to a manufacturing method for a thin-walled stainless steel pipe fitting with a bending part, and is used for the production of the thin-walled stainless steel pipe fittings such as elbows and overhead pieces, etc. The pipe fitting is divided into a socket part (1) of two ends connected with a tube and a central bending part (2). The socket part (1) is produced by adopting the pressure-expansion forming of the thin-walled stainless steel pipe fitting. The bending part (2) is produced by adopting precision casting technique of stainless steel. The socket part (1) and the bending part (2) are combined and welded into a whole by welding, thereby reducing the dimensions of the pipe fittings and having low cost and beautiful appearance.

Description

The manufacture method that has curvature thin wall stainless steel pipe fittings
(1) technical field:
The present invention relates to a kind of manufacture method that has curvature thin wall stainless steel pipe fittings, be used for the manufacturing of thin-walled stainless steel tube link.
(2) background technique:
Thin-walled stainless steel tube has become a big focus of domestic feedwater piping development.At present as its pipe fitting that has a curved section as: its manufacture methodes such as elbow, gap bridge have following two kinds:
1, press-working method
With the thin-wall stainless steel is raw material, makes by crooked and swelling pressure technology.Fold not taking place when guaranteeing the thin-wall stainless steel canal curvature, requires big bending curvature radius.Produced like this elbow and gap bridge size are very big, and profile is not attractive in appearance.
2, microcast process
Adopt the precision stainless steel casting process to make blank, adopt the machining manufacturing then.Though the elbow of this manufactured and gap bridge have solved the big problem of product size, product weight is bigger, and adopts machining cost higher.
(3) summary of the invention:
The objective of the invention is a kind of manufacture method that has curvature thin wall stainless steel pipe fittings that will provide new, it is little to make it size, and cost is low, and beautiful shape.
The object of the present invention is achieved like this: the stainless steel pipe that elbow and gap bridge etc. are had a curved section is divided into the socket joint part and the middle curved section at the two ends that are connected with pipe.Socket joint partly adopts thin-wall stainless steel as raw material, by the pressure processing manufactured.Curved section adopts the manufacturing of precision stainless steel casting process.Socket joint part and middle curved section assembly welding with two ends is integral at last.
The present invention is owing to adopted the middle curved section of precision casting manufactured, and radius of curvature can be very little.Adopt the socket joint part of press-working method again, save machining with thin-wall stainless steel pipe manufacturer two ends.Though many one welding processs owing to be circumferential weld, can adopt full-automatic argon arc welding machine to weld, and have both guaranteed welding quality, guarantee high productivity again.Therefore, owing to the manufacturing process that adopts precision casting, pressure processing and welding to combine, integrate the advantage of various manufacturing process, thereby it is little to obtain size, does not need the product of machining.Make product cost low, beautiful shape.

(5) embodiment:
Socket joint part (1) adopts thin-wall stainless steel as raw material, makes by swelling pressure shaping equal pressure processing technology.Curved section (2) adopts the manufacturing of precision stainless steel casting technique.Socket joint part (1) and middle curved section (2) with two ends adopts full-automatic argon arc welding machine integrally welded then.Because the curved section integral precision casting of passing a bridge is had any problem, and then it is divided into two sections from the centre and carries out precision casting respectively, assembly welding is integral again.
